The Blue Ridge Christian Bears's game on Saturday was all tied up 17-17 at the half, but sadly for them it didn't stay that way. They fell just short of Grace Christian by a score of 33-30. It was the first time this season that Blue Ridge Christian let down their fans at home.
When it comes to explaining why Blue Ridge Christian lost, one person who can't be blamed is Callie Paradzinski. Despite the final result, she scored 12 points along with two steals.
Grace Christian was led to victory by Maddie Harper and Kaitlyn Harper. Harper scored eight points along with two steals, while Harper scored 14 points along with five rebounds.
Blue Ridge Christian's loss ended a seven-game streak of wins at home dating back to last season and dropped them to 11-2. As for Grace Christian, they are on a roll lately: they've won ten of their last 11 matches, which provided a nice bump to their 13-3 record this season.
